Massive 8.2 Magnitude Earthquake Strikes Off The Coast of Mexico

At least two people have been killed after a massive 8.2 earthquake struck off the south coast of Mexico triggering a tsunami.

The earthquake was felt across Mexico, shaking buildings in the country's capital amid reports tremors were detected as a far away as Austin, Texas - more than 1,300 miles from the epicentre.

Experts at the US geological survey say the quake, which toppled houses in Chiapas state and caused buildings to sway violently, struck at 11.49pm last night, 76 miles southwest of the town of Pijijiapan, at a depth of 43 miles.
